Birçok projede kullanılan popüler color.js ve faker.js açık kaynak kütüphanelerinin geliştiricisi deyim yerindeyse tam bir kaosa neden oldu. Marak Squires adlı kod yazarı, kendi geliştirdiği ücretsiz kütüphaneleri kasıtlı olarak bozdu.
GitHub geliştiricisi, kütüphanelere erişen milyonlarca kullanıcıyı etkileyen bir güncelleme ile, oluşturduğu iki önemli açık kaynaklı dosyayı çalışmaz hale getirdi. Squires bunu “kurumsal açgözlülüğü” protesto etmek için yaptı.
Büyük şirketleri uyarmıştı
Marak daha önce Fortune 500 şirketlerini ücretsiz çalışmalarıyla desteklemeyeceği konusunda uyarıda bulunmuştu. Söz konusu kütüphanelerden Amazon da dahil olmak çok sayıda büyük şirket faydalanıyor. 18.953 projenin color.js, 2.571 projenin ise faker.js’ye bağlı olduğunu hatırlatalım.
Marak, 20.000’den fazla projede yararlanılan kütüphaneleri sadece “kullanan” ancak herhangi bir kod katkısı sağlamayan veya ortaya çıkan sorunları çözmeye yardımcı olmayan şirketleri hedef almış gibi görünüyor. Zira kendisi bu firmalardan “altı haneli” yıllık maaş talebinde bulunmuştu.
Github kanadında ise Marak Squire‘a tepki vardı. Platform hemen kullanıcının hesabını askıya aldı. Ancak bu hamle kullanıcıları ikiye böldü. Squire’ın tarafında olanlar protestoyu desteklerken, karşıt görüşte olanlar Github’ın hesabını kapatarak doğru olanı yaptığını düşünüyor.
Kaynak: Donanimhaber